Chemix: Using AI to Build Better EV Batteries

Artificial Intelligence will reshape our future in ways we haven't yet imagined. Electric Vehicles will transform our relationship with transportation. Today we're talking with Jason Koeller, the man who is at the collision point of AI and the batteries that will power the EV transformation.

Chemix is making EV batteries more sustainable and higher-performing by using artificial intelligence to optimize battery chemistries. As a result, the company is able to limit or even eliminate controversial scarce elements such as cobalt or nickel, all while developing highly specialized, efficient, and optimized batteries in a virtual environment before any machines (the physical kind) get to work.

⁠Jason Koeller the co-founder and CTO of Chemix, has 6+ years of experience in the battery and machine learning industries. He has a PhD in Physics from UC Berkeley and may, just may, be the next Elon Musk.
